In Dark Knights of Steel, Batman is active in a medieval fantasy world. Then a spaceship crashes down into it on route from a doomed world.

Dark Knights of Steel by Tom Taylor and Yasmine Putri places heroes like Batman, Superman and Harley Quinn in a Game of Thrones-style world.
